Optical character recognition is a mechanical or electronic conversion of images of handwritten, printed, or typed text into machine-encoded text from a document, scene photo, scanned document photo, or subtitle text imposed on an image. The software used to read these handwritten, type, or printed texts is called optical character recognition software. It is widely used in printed paper data records or data entry, whether invoices, automatic receipts, passport documents, static data printouts, or any other suitable documentation.
Early iterations worked on one font at a time and required training with photos of each character. Today, sophisticated systems with support for a range of digital image file formats inputs and a high degree of recognition accuracy for the majority of fonts are the norm. Some systems have the ability to reproduce structured output that closely resembles the original page, including columns, graphics, and other non-textual elements. Early optical character recognition techniques can be linked to telegraphy and the development of reading aids for the blind. Emanuel Goldberg created a device in 1914 that could read characters and translate them into telegraph code.

North America to Dominate Market Due to Presence of Key Players
North America is forecasted to hold 39% of the optical character recognition software market share owing to the presence of key market players coupled with the steady adoption of advanced technologies.
Europe is most likely to show commendable growth in the market attributable to the steady economic growth in the region. The region is expected to hold 31% of the total market share in terms of growth.
Asia Pacific is estimated to hold 25% of the market share by virtue of the significantly rising investment in AI (Artificial intelligence) and other related technologies. The rising technology industry in developing countries such as India, China, and Japan is anticipated to gain regional growth.
